presbyterate
/prez-bit-er-it, -uh-reyt, pres-/US // prɛzˈbɪt ər ɪt, -əˌreɪt, prɛs- //UK // (prɛzˈbɪtərɪt, -ˌreɪt) //
长老会,长老院,院长,长者
Definitions
n.名词 noun
- 1
- : the office of a presbyter or elder.
- : a body of presbyters or elders.
Examples
But the candidature of this person, who had been deposed from the presbyterate under Leo IV., was indefensible.
The Presbyterate could have no worse ideal, and could follow no more pernicious example, than that of the Jewish priesthood.
